Rocky Bowl 2010-2011 Prize Money & Charity Announced

Hello Rocky Bowlers --
We hope you are enjoying the bowl season. The commissioners have approved this year's prize money. Our #1 guiding principle for determining the payout is that $$$ is not the primary reason why we run the Rocky Bowl. In years past, many of the winners have donated a portion of their winning to charities. With this in mind, we have committed $500 of the Rocky Bowl money to a charity of the Commissioner’s choice.

This years designated charity is Fred Hitchinson Cancer Research in honor of a past Rocky Bowler Dale Janssen.

We hope you are all on-board and will feel a part of this important charity contribution.

Rocky Bowl Party a Success

With the Bobbi Breeze award being presented to Scott "Underworked" Ericksen, 3 Bowl games with dramatic finishes and controversial calls, 20 degree temperatures, good food, good friends, T-Shirts and Rocky's Revenge on Herby Husker, a good time was had by all Rocky Bowlers in attendance.

Underworked finally wins Bobbi Breeze award after 5 years of front loading his entry and losing out during the Rocky Bowl Party.  Ironically, he also remains in the running to win the Toilet Bowl and be the first to hold both trophies in the same year.


Once again, all Rocky Bowlers anticipated the arrival of this years Rocky Bowl Shirts. Thanks to Brady "Our Man" Wiesbeck once again for this awesome treat.  Rumor has it that the Commissioners are working on all expense paid trip to the Rocky Bowl Party next year to deliver the shirts in person.  We would all love to finally meet and thank you in person.

The Clash of Washington and Nebraska for the Rocky Bowl party did not disappoint.  Kevin 'Herbie Husker' Dunkley was out numbered at the party and remained quietly confident through-out.  But in the end, his Huskers obviously overlooked the determined Locker and Huskies and were significantly outplayed.  In the end, Rocky had the last laugh (fittingly) and awaits the rubber match in Lincoln next season.  Kevin was a great sport and wore the sweatshirt of the Purple and Gold for the camera's.  He is still wondering what happened to the Scarlet and Cream on this night.
